Vuzix Announces World?s First Fashionable Sunglass-Style Video Eyewear with Revolutionary ?See-Thru?Quantum Optics

Provides a 60-inch private video display complete with Virtual Reality and Augmented Reality capabilities and built-in noise-isolating earphones all in less than 3 ounces

Rochester, NY ?January 5th, 2009 ?Vuzix Corporation is thrilled to announce a ground-breaking addition to the video eyewear market: the Wrap 920AV. As the demand for mobile access to digital entertainment and information skyrockets, Vuzix has once again pushed the envelope. This portable big screen solution with Vuzix?proprietary Quantum optics technology allows for a ?see-thru?video experience in the form of a functional pair of sunglasses and is upgradeable with optional accessories.

The stylish Wrap 920AV functions with any media playing device with a video output and projects a virtual 60-inch screen, as viewed from 9-feet. The state-of-the-art lens technology also allows users for the first time to view 3D video content while seeing and interacting with the real world. This incredible blend of reality and computer generated content will transform the world of portable video while opening up the consumer to previously impossible ?location aware?applications. An optional 6-Degree of Freedom tracking sensor and/or Stereo Camera Pair will enable users to upgrade their Wrap 920AV to experience virtual, augmented and mixed reality environments.

?The Wrap 920AV will not just change the portable video industry, but how consumers view and interact with information,?said Vuzix CEO Paul Travers. ?From watching a Civil War video reproduction battle reenactment on the actual battleground to walking through the streets of New York City with an animated virtual tour guide, the possibilities are endless,?added Travers.

?As listed in 2008 at the Gartner Emerging Trends and Technologies Roadshow, Augmented Reality promises a paradigm shift in how consumers interact with news, entertainment and information,?said Vuzix Consumer Division Product Manager Ron Haidenger. ?The Wrap 920AV is the first product at a consumer price point to deliver this game changing technology to the masses,?added Haidenger.

Additionally, Vuzix will be offering low cost optional prescription lens inserts to provide the perfect solution for consumers wearing prescription eyeglasses. A patent pending electronic Inter-Pupillary Distance system enables eye separation adjustment, ensuring that all users will have an optimal viewing experience. Amazingly, the entire system weighs less than 3 ounces.

Sonos CR200 Touchscreen Controller Review: Better Than an iPhone

504x_sonos1

The next-gen touchscreen Sonos controller is here, and as strange as it seems to say, it’s actually better than the Sonos app for iPhone/iPod Touch for controlling their multi-room music solution wirelessly. But it is expensive.

The CR200 is available by itself for $350 and as part of the Sonos 250 Bundle for $1000. You save a little bit on the bundle since the ZonePlayer 120 and ZonePlayer 90 are $500 and $350, respectively. If you’re not familiar with Sonos, it’s basically a very fancy (and expandable) Airport Express-like unit to get music throughout your house. Our previous review of the last gen ZP80 was good, but the ZP90 and ZP120?this gen?are much better. They’re both capable of streaming music either over your network, or wirelessly through a $100 ZoneBridge unit.
The main competitor to the Sonos controller isn’t actually the last-generation Sonos controller, it’s the free iPhone/iPod Touch app. With an iPod Touch coming in at $230 ($120 less than the CR200), using that to manage your music or internet radio and piping that through different rooms in your house seems like the natural (and cheaper) choice, seeing as the thing also doubles as an iPod Touch when not controlling your rig. Why would someone want to use the CR200? Because it’s good.

Somehow Sonos managed to get the multitouch as responsive and as usable as the iPhone. Scrolling, flicking and even typing are taken directly from Apple’s user interface designs, and thus, should be instantly familiar to just about everyone now. The screen is bright, and the blue theme throughout the controller is classy?unlike the blue iPhone app, which is just slightly tacky looking.

China Unicom chairman sees ‘golden time’ for 3G services

Development of China’s third-generation (3G) mobile telecommunications network service will enter a “golden time” despite the gloomy industrial situation worldwide, China Unicom Chairman Chang Xiaobing said in a published article.

“Although the world economy is undergoing a tough time amid the widespread financial crisis, and the telecommunications industry faces great uncertainty, China’s telecom carriers still expect vast opportunities,” Chang said in an article in Caijing magazine’s latest yearbook.

Diversified customer demand would lead expansion of such services, including faster data downloads, allowing cell phone users to make video calls and watch TV programs, he noted.

More opportunities and competition will emerge after telecom operators receive 3G licenses from the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ology (MIIT), according to Chang.

The top three telecom companies are expected to receive 3G licenses soon. China Mobile will use TD-SCDMA (Time Division Synchronous Code Division Multiple Access), while China Unicom and China Telecom will use Europe’s WCDMA and North America’s CDMA 2000, respectively.

MIIT head Li Yizhong confirmed that the government would give “strong support” to promote the domestic TD-SCDMA standard. Relevant departments were asked to enhance industrialization of core chips, terminals and test equipment as well as to expand network coverage.

China will invest 280 billion yuan (41 billion U.S. dollars) to develop the 3G mobile telecommunications network over the next two years.

China has the biggest telecom network worldwide, with 977 million phone users as of September, including 624 million cell phone users and 353 million fixed phone customers. There were 253 million people online at the same time.
